Should Schools Ban Phones?

What occurs once you take away a child’s cellphone throughout college hours? In a phrase: drama. Some faculties across the nation try to fully take away smartphones from lecture rooms, requiring college students to put them in pouches. Audie talks with Carol Kruser, Assistant Superintendent of Student Support Services at Chicopee Public Schools in Massachusetts. She efficiently advocated for a district-wide ban on telephones. We additionally hear from Suzanna Kopans, a highschool senior who willingly parted along with her cellphone. She’s a part of a corporation referred to as Phone-Free Schools Movement.
